Dive into the vibrant, bold flavors of this Spicy Thai Peanut Vegetable Curry, a plant-based delight that's rich, creamy, and packed with wholesome goodness. Perfect for weeknight dinners or meal prep, this dish features tender sautéed vegetables—like carrots, zucchini, and broccoli—simmered in an irresistible coconut milk and peanut butter curry sauce infused with red curry paste, fresh ginger, and garlic. A touch of soy sauce, maple syrup, and lime juice adds the perfect balance of savory, sweet, and tangy flavors. Ready in just 45 minutes, this one-pot wonder is not only easy to make but also customizable to suit your taste. Serve it over fluffy jasmine rice, and don't forget the fresh cilantro and crushed peanuts for garnish. Whether you're looking for a comforting vegetarian recipe or a flavor-packed Thai-inspired meal, this curry is sure to become a family favorite.
Scan with your phone to download!
Heat the coconut oil in a large pot or deep skillet over medium heat.
Add the diced red onion and sauté for 3-4 minutes until it becomes soft and translucent.
Stir in the minced garlic and grated ginger, cooking for 1 minute until fragrant.
Add the red curry paste to the pot and cook for 2 minutes, stirring frequently to bring out the flavors.
Pour in the coconut milk and vegetable broth, stirring well to incorporate the curry paste.
Add the natural peanut butter, soy sauce, and maple syrup, whisking until the sauce is smooth and well combined.
Bring the sauce to a gentle simmer, then add the sliced carrots and cook for 5 minutes.
Add the red bell pepper, zucchini, and broccoli florets to the pot. Simmer for another 10-12 minutes, or until the vegetables are tender but not overcooked.
Stir in the baby spinach and cook for 1-2 minutes until wilted.
Remove the pot from heat and stir in the freshly squeezed lime juice and chopped cilantro.
Serve the curry hot over cooked jasmine rice, if desired, and garnish with crushed peanuts.
Serving size | (2338.6g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2725.9 |
Total Fat 160.2g | 0% |
Saturated Fat 114.3g | 0% |
Polyunsaturated Fat 1.6g | |
Cholesterol 0mg | 0% |
Sodium 3092.3mg | 0% |
Total Carbohydrate 286.3g | 0% |
Dietary Fiber 38.9g | 0% |
Total Sugars 63.8g | |
Protein 64.8g | 0% |
Vitamin D 0IU | 0% |
Calcium 544.0mg | 0% |
Iron 27.7mg | 0% |
Potassium 4064.3mg | 0% |
Source of Calories